Beaded Wrist Wallet Jewelry by Wallets2Wear
Tweet Not having to lug around a handbag is bliss when you can wear your essentials on your wrist. Wallets2Wear has beaded wrist wallet jewelry that is a combination of a purse and a bracelet in one! The pouch underneath the beads has space for cash, credit cards and perhaps a key or two. Underside The mesh pouch is stretchable and has a velro flap. It is also worn on the underside of the wrist so the beads look like a multi-stranded bracelet on the top. There are a number of different colors available to coordinate with whatever outfit you might have. Going out to the gym, a party, dance or dinner is so much easier with these wearable pockets! Handmade Beaded Gemstone Jewelry by John S. Brana
You are here: Home / Events / Video / Jewelry Designer John S. Brana Talks About His Beaded Gemstone Collection Barbary Coast Jewelry Designer John S. Brana Talks About His Beaded Gemstone Collection Barbary Coast June 5, 2009 by John S. Brana Filed under Video 5 Comments San Francisco jewelry designer John S. Brana is interviewed by Karri Ann Frerichs, PR Director of Altitude Promotions backstage at “Bella Bikini Fashion Show” by Charleston Pierce at Temple nightclub. John talks about his festive statement jewelry collection Barbary Coast. Dynamic shapes and countless layers of richly textured semi-precious gemstones define this show stopping statement jewelry collection which also features gold vermeil, 14K gold, 18Kgold, and fine and sterling silver. For those who love a statement piece, the Barbary Coast collection is perfect for those who choose to build an ensemble around their jewelry. HOMEMADE JEWELRY AVAILABLE ON ETSY.COM FROM DARK CAT BEADS
HOBART, TASMANIA, SEPTEMBER 26, 2011: Dark Cat Beads is now offering a variety of hand crafted bead jewelry through the popular selling websites Etsy.com. Based in Hobart, Tasmania, the company focuses on creating unique polymer clay jewelry that is one of a kind. Any jewelry lover will agree that the pieces from Dark Cat Beads are unlike any other. The crafter strives to offer the most interesting and unique pieces that can be fun, flirty and professional to work with any outfit. Items available include earrings, pendants, hair accessories and bracelets. Dark Cat Beads specializes in beautiful handmade flowers in other beaded jewelry. Etsy.com provides a platform for items such as homemade jewelry to be sold around the world. The seller is then able to charge the necessary shipping to send items to the buyer.
